Garmin Elevates Pilot Experience with New Advanced Smartwatches

Garmin introduces two innovative smartwatches designed specifically for pilots: the D2™ Air X15 and D2 Mach 2. These devices aim to enhance the aviation experience by integrating advanced technology and aviation-focused features into a wearable format. Both smartwatches boast bright AMOLED touchscreen displays, built-in speakers, and microphones, allowing aviators to access essential flight information directly from their wrists. The D2 Air X15 stands out with its new LED flashlight and compatibility with PlaneSync™, while the D2 Mach 2 enhances the experience further with advanced aviation maps and real-time alerts for hazardous weather conditions, ensuring pilots can stay informed even in challenging environments.

The D2 Air X15 offers an impressive battery life of up to 10 days in smartwatch mode, catering to the on-the-go nature of pilots. In contrast, the D2 Mach 2 extends its battery life to an extraordinary 26 days, providing aviators with long-lasting connectivity without the constant need for charging. These extended battery capabilities ensure that pilots can rely on their devices for extended periods, whether on long flights or during ground operations. According to Carl Wolf, Garmin's Vice President of Aviation Sales, the watches redefine how pilots utilize smartwatches, allowing for voice commands to initiate flight activities and receive vital flight data via compatible avionics. This seamless integration of technology into the cockpit and beyond exemplifies Garmin's commitment to enhancing pilot efficiency and safety.

In addition to their aviation-specific features, both smartwatches provide users with personalized health insights based on activity and sleep patterns. They also deliver aviation morning reports, which include weather forecasts and airport conditions, further aiding pilots in their pre-flight preparations. The incorporation of voice commands for aviation-specific functions, such as "Start Fly activity" and "Show me the METAR," highlights how Garmin caters to the demanding lifestyles of pilots.
